Reload bonuses typically activate when you make a deposit after your initial welcome bonus period. At Imperial Casino, the offer often appears as a percentage match of your deposit credited as bonus funds. Key elements to check before accepting:

  • Bonus percentage and maximum bonus amount.
  • Minimum deposit required to qualify.
  • Wagering requirements (how many times you must wager the bonus and sometimes the deposit).
  • Eligible games and weightings (slots often contribute 100%, table games much less or excluded).
  • Maximum allowed bet while wagering the bonus.
  • Expiry of the bonus and free spins (if included).

Typical Terms to Expect

  • Wagering requirement: 20x–50x the bonus or (bonus + deposit).
  • Max cashout cap tied to the bonus, sometimes limiting big wins.
  • Slots accepted at 100% contribution; live dealer and blackjack often 0% or low percentage.

Is It Worth It? A Practical Calculation

To know whether a reload bonus is worth it, compare expected value versus your time and bankroll risk. Here’s a simplified approach:

Example calculation

Assume a reload of 50% up to CAD 100 with a minimum deposit of CAD 20, and a 30x wagering requirement on the bonus amount only.

  • You deposit CAD 100, receive CAD 50 bonus. Wagering = 30 × 50 = CAD 1,500.
  • If you play slots with a 95% RTP, the theoretical loss on bets is 5% of total stakes: 0.05 × 1,500 = CAD 75.
  • If you clear wagering and withdraw, your expected net after accounting for RTP loss is: value of play toward clearing – potential leftover; but practically you need to risk ~CAD 75 expected loss to unlock possible converted funds.

So a CAD 50 bonus with a CAD 75 expected cost is actually a net negative in raw expectation. The bonus may still be worth it if you value extra playtime, entertainment, or hope for variance-driven wins, but mathematically it’s not a guaranteed gain.

Are reload bonuses taxable in Canada?

Generally, casual gambling winnings in Canada are not taxable for recreational players. Professional gambling income can be taxed. Consult a tax professional if your activity is substantial.
